Monasteries and monastic individuals normally receive no financial support from government or other agencies. Donations received by the monks usually go toward the construction, maintenance and support of their represented monastery and projects which support members of their local communities. In the East, the relationship between monastic and lay is one of mutual support, with the monks offering spiritual support, teaching and ceremonies, and the lay community offering the “four requisites” of food, clothing, shelter and medicine to the monastic community.
